Output 37834760a91bf146a679a991e53c1cc43fad6f5389335dcfaa7144403a608c21:0

value
432000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e5116c8375fccc71fde968bea1545d86a3a6adc OP_EQUAL
address
3DCvCsnLczRiXTY1Nkx9SMeXwrgiikzU7p
transaction
37834760a91bf146a679a991e53c1cc43fad6f5389335dcfaa7144403a608c21
spent
true